About the role

Responsibilities
Peraton is seeking a Technical Business Analyst to support the Department of Defense's next-generation enterprise Identity, Credential, and Access Management (ICAM) platform that is replacing DS Logon and providing secure authentication services for millions of Service Members, Veterans, Family Members, and Beneficiaries. The Alternative Multi-factor Authentication Support Services (AMASS) Program provides secure, scalable identity and access management services across the Department of Defense, enabling authentication, authorization, and digital identity interoperability for high visibility DoD systems.
In this role you will specialize on analyzing business processes, documenting requirements, and collaborating with cross‑functional federal and contractor teams to ensure mission‑aligned solutions that enhance AMASS program operations.
This is a 100% remote role.
